- The NYSDOH Virology Proficiency Testing Program has incorporated changes that will affect your facility. The highlights of these changes include:
- Effective immediately, the Herpes Group Virus Only (HGVO) proficiency test panel has been eliminated from the Virology Proficiency Testing Program. This issue was addressed in the October 26, 2007 HGVO critique letter. Beginning in January 2008, facilities that received the previously named Herpes Group Virus Only panel will receive the Herpes simplex virus test panel. This panel will include samples of herpes simplex virus 1 and herpes simplex virus 2 and will NOT include cytomegalovirus or varicella zoster virus samples. The facility must make alternative arrangements for proficiency testing of CMV and VZV to meet the Clinical Laboratory Evaluation Program (CLEP) QA Standard 8. Please refer to the CLEP website for the 2008 Proficiency Testing Program schedule for shipment dates for the HSV Testing panel. We ask that you share this information with appropriate staff members.

- General permit laboratories, beginning in January 2007, will also be participating in Rotavirus, Respiratory syncytial virus and Influenza A and B Direct Antigen Detection proficiency testing in addition to the Virology General panel. General labs, based on their July 2006 survey responses, will be receiving multiple panels sent in separate boxes on different days.
- The Virology PT Program is now using the Electronic Proficiency Testing Reporting System (EPTRS). Participation in EPTRS is now mandatory. Laboratories must submit test results electronically for all events. The due date is no longer a postmark date and is the same date as the deadlines for electronic submissions. - The former Direct Antigen Detection subcategory, Influenza A, has been renamed Influenza A and B. This subcategory has been expanded to include influenza A and influenza B beginning in January 2007. Please note, for laboratories performing influenza rapid testing with kits that only detect influenza virus type A, their results will be scored solely on the basis of their detection of influenza A.
- There is no longer a herpes simplex virus Direct Antigen Detection subcategory. Herpes simplex virus only testing has been placed in the category Herpes Group Virus Only-limited to HSV testing.
